Summary:
Clinical biomarker strategy scientist supporting a broad pipeline of early and late development biologic immuno-oncology programs, including novel immune modulators, bi-specific T-cell engager and combination therapies. Functional area lead within translational R&D and clinical development teams, responsible for the integrated strategy of biomarker discovery and implementation. Accountable for correlative datasets to demonstrate on-target biological activity, assess PK/PD relationship, optimal dose selection and biomarker-related label claims. Applies novel molecular and cellular biomarker technologies, including next generation sequencing, single cell analysis (scRNA/TCRseq, CITEseq, high dimensional flow cytometry) and multi-parameter spatial tissue profiling (multiplex IHC, RNAScope), in close collaboration with internal R&D, external academic groups and commercial laboratory vendors. Must be able to provide leadership in a complex matrix environment. Strong industry experience, excellent written and verbal communication skills, effective presentation of complex scientific data to cross-functional and senior management teams are required. Research and/or translational development experience in oncology (solid or hematologic malignancy), clinical immunology or immune-oncology therapeutic areas highly preferred. Experience in translational biomarker data analysis and interpretation in collaboration with computational biology scientists desired.

Job Duties:

• Develop, obtain management approval and implement precision medicine (biomarker) strategy as part of clinical development program and individual study plans.

• Core member of global clinical development program and study teams with functional area responsibility for development of clinical study protocols (biomarker objectives, endpoints, sample collection, procedures and patient consent forms), regulatory agency interactions and submissions.

• Provide cross-functional team leadership of internal clinical biomarker discovery platform development (laboratory assays, computational biology methods), in collaboration with Immuno-Oncology discovery research, Molecular Profiling and Regeneron Genetics Center teams.

• Develops strategy and leads academic and commercial partnerships in immuno-oncology translational science discovery in collaboration with R&D and clinical development groups.

• Represent Precision Medicine and Early Clinical Development on strategic Immuno-Oncology project teams.

• Internal strategic and scientific presentations to cross-functional stakeholders and senior management.

• Internal and external presentations, author conference presentations and publications of clinical translational studies.

• Evaluate and implement emerging biomarker assay technologies.
